How they compare

Gabon currently reports 62 m3 against 44 m3 in Slovak Republic, a difference of 18 m3.

That makes Gabon's figure about 1.4 times Slovak Republic's.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 16 shared years of data; in 1997 it was Slovak Republic ahead.

Gabon ranks 37th and Slovak Republic ranks 40th of 54 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Gabon averaged higher in 1 and Slovak Republic in 2.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
